Anticipated Verdict in Anti-Semitism Trial at Hamburg University

Verdict in the antisemitic assault trial case - Verdict in Contested Case of Accused Anti-Semitic Incident

Get ready for the court's decision on Monday morning at the local Hamburg court. A 27-year-old defendant is on trial for an alleged anti-Semitic incident that took place at a university event. Before the verdict drops (9:00 AM), the defense lawyer will share their closing statements.

The prosecution has requested a ten-month suspended sentence. The attorney representing the 55-year-old victim, who's taking part as a private plaintiff, has countered with a suspended sentence ranging from ten to twelve months.

Apart from this trial, the defendant is also being charged for an incident at a pro-Palestinian protest camp near the university. Here, the defendant is accused of obstructing an arrest, assaulting police officers, and hurling insults. It's alleged that a police officer suffered a facial injury due to the attack.
